CARBONDALE, Ill. — The 108th season of Saluki Football is officially underway, as the team held its first practice of training camp on Wednesday afternoon at Saluki Stadium.
The Salukis open the 2024 campaign at BYU on Aug. 31 and play their home opener versus Incarnate Word on Sept. 14 at 6 p.m.
Single-game tickets for all six home dates go on-sale at 9 a.m. on Thursday. Season tickets are still available, starting at $70.
The Incarnate Word game is Faith & Family Night at SIU, with a special Promo Code ("FAITH") allowing fans to purchase advance tickets for $10. Groups of 10 or more can have their faith-based organization recognized on the video board during the game.
The football team will hold its 13th annual Fanfest event at Saluki Stadium on Thursday, Aug. 22 from 6:30-7:30 p.m.
Fanfest takes place on the field and is a free event in which Saluki football players, plus cheerleaders, shakers, mascots and live Saluki dogs are on hand to greet fans and host a variety of fun activities for the whole family.
The event also kicks off the annual membership drive for Brown Dawg's Kids Club, with free t-shirts available for the first 300 children.
